Keyphasor Inputs
The 3500 System can accommodate up to four
1
Keyphasor transducers per rack by installing two
3500/25 Keyphasor modules in a rack
2
. Each 3500/25
is a half-height module that provides power and
termination for up to two Keyphasor transducers
each. When applications require Keyphasor
transducers, simply install a single 3500/25 module.
Keyphasor signals from the 3500/25 module(s) can be
routed to appropriate monitor modules via the 3500’s
rack backplane for use in speed, phase, tracking filter,
and other measurements.
Notes:
1. When more than four Keyphasor transducers must be used in a single rack,
contact the factory for details regarding special modifications available.
2. When two 3500/25 modules are used, they must be installed in the same
rack slot, one above the other.
Communications Gateway
With an appropriate Communications
Gateway module in the rack, installations
can digitally transfer selected status and
current value data to process control
systems, historians, plant computers, and
other relevant systems. The
Communication Gateway modules
support a variety of industry-standard
protocols and users can install multiple
Communications Gateway modules in a
rack when the system requires redundant
communications or must support multiple
communication protocols simultaneously.
The modules do not interfere with the
3500 System’s normal operations or
machinery protection functions, ensuring
that the monitoring system integrity is always
maintained, even in the unlikely event of a
Communications Gateway module failure.
The Communications Gateway supports both Ethernet
and serial communications media, allowing a variety
of wired and wireless topologies. Communications are
bi-directional, allowing selected data to be sent to and
retrieved from the 3500 System. In addition, when
installations use Ethernet to connect the
Communications Gateway to process control or other
systems, multiple computers running 3500
Configuration Software and/or 3500 Operator Display
Software can reside on the same network. This
eliminates the need for separate connections between
the software and the RIM.
